Online system for direct driving of remote karaoke terminal by host station

A karaoke online system is composed of a karaoke station and a karaoke terminal telecommunicable with the karaoke station. The karaoke station has a database for storing a plurality of performance data files corresponding to a plurality of karaoke songs, each performance data file containing a sequence data which time-sequentially designates musical tones of the corresponding karaoke song. A selector responds to a request command transmitted from the karaoke terminal for selecting a performance data file of a karaoke song designated by the request command. A transmitter transmits the sequence data contained in the selected performance data file to the karaoke station in synchronization with a predetermined tempo of the designated karaoke song. On the other hand, the karaoke terminal transmits the request command to the karaoke station upon a request of the designated karaoke song to be performed. Further, a performing unit receives the sequence data transmitted from the transmitter and directly drives an internal tone generator in response to the received sequence data to thereby generate the musical tones of the designated karaoke song according to the predetermined tempo in real-time basis. |

DETAILED DESCRIPTION However, according to the prior art mentioned above, the performance data of one karaoke song is once reserved in the buffer memory 6 after the performance data is transmitted from the communication line 1. Accordingly, the conventional terminal requires a space for accommodating the buffer memory 6. Further, the karaoke terminal requires a controller or sequencer for controlling writing and reading of the buffer memory 6, which would limit a compact and simple design of the karaoke terminal 2. Thus, an object of the present invention is to provide a new karaoke online system which can simplify the construction of the karaoke terminal. According to the invention, a system comprises a karaoke station and a karaoke terminal telecommunicable with the karaoke station. The karaoke station comprises database means for storing a plurality of performance data files corresponding to a plurality of karaoke songs, each performance data file containing a sequence data which time-sequentially designates musical tones of the corresponding karaoke song, selecting means responsive to a request command transmitted from the karaoke terminal for selecting a performance data file of a karaoke song designated by the request command, and first transmitter means for transmitting the sequence data contained in the selected performance data file to the karaoke terminal in synchronization with a predetermined tempo of the designated karaoke song. The karaoke terminal comprises second transmitter means for transmitting the request command to the karaoke station upon a request of the designated karaoke song to be performed, and performing means including a tone generator for receiving the sequence data transmitted from the first transmitter means, and for directly driving the tone generator in response to the received sequence data to thereby generate the musical tones of the designated karaoke song according to the predetermined tempo in real-time basis.
